Head-On Collision On Single Lane Bridge in Alnwick/Haldimand Township

In Police Blotter

When its only a one lane bridge, it was proven on Friday afternoon that vehicles travelling in the opposite direction cannot pass on the bridge simultaneously.

Emergency services were called to a two-vehicle collision in the hamlet of Burnley in Alnwick/Haldimand Township at approximately 4:45 p.m.

A pick-up hauling a trailer and a Hummer collided head-on on the single lane bridge.

No one was injured in the collision but both vehicle sustained heavy damage.

Unknown if there were any charges.
